Zinc finger protein 768 (ZNF768) is a conserved C2H2-type zinc finger transcription factor that plays a critical role in the regulation of cell proliferation, cell fate decisions, and transcriptional networks in mammals[1][2][3][4][5]. ZNF768 is unique among human proteins for its N-terminal heptad-repeat structure, similar to the C-terminal domain of RNA polymerase II, suggesting a specialized transcription regulatory function[5]. It binds sequence-specific DNA, especially mammalian-wide interspersed repeats (MIRs), and predominantly localizes to the nucleus where it regulates the expression of genes involved in cell division and survival[1][3][5]. ZNF768 overexpression supports cell proliferation and represses senescence, acting downstream of oncogenic signaling (such as RAS, via MAPK and PI3K/mTOR pathways)[2][5]. It physically interacts with and inhibits the tumor suppressor p53, allowing cells to bypass cellular senescence and promote tumorigenesis, particularly in lung adenocarcinoma[1][2]. Elevated ZNF768 levels are frequently observed in tumors, and its depletion provokes strong antiproliferative and pro-apoptotic activities. Beyond its role in cancer biology, ZNF768 may serve as a tumor-associated antigen, eliciting autoantibody responses in cancer patients and offering potential in cancer diagnostics[3].
